**Q: Why does the preview server's memory climb until it's OOM-killed?**

Known leak in the Tinderbox image cache. Evicted entries keep a decoded bitmap alive via the prefetch callback. Fix is in progress; workaround is a nightly restart cron. Don't raise the cache ceiling — it just delays the crash. If you need to inspect a live heap dump, the dumps are encrypted at rest on the triage box. Decrypt them with the recovery passphrase listed below.

strongbox words: oliael-gilax-lamael

Step 4: Watchdog rollout for the Brindlemart kiosks. The watchdog process (kioskwd) restarts the Shelfline app if the heartbeat stalls for more than 20 seconds. Build the watchdog image from the release/3.2 branch and push it to the Dellhaven registry before flashing units at the pilot stores. Confirm the heartbeat interval matches the value in fleet-config, or the watchdog will cycle endlessly. The watchdog authenticates to the fleet API with a token set in the kiosk env file; append the following line to /etc/shelfline/kiosk.env now.

secret setting of tajof-bahif: COURIER_KEY3=65d

## Authentication

The Routefox driver-assignment heuristic talks to the internal dispatch service, and yes, it needs credentials even in dev (sorry, future maintainer). Tokens are scoped to `assign:write` only, so you can't accidentally nuke routes. Rotate quarterly — there's a calendar reminder somewhere, allegedly. For local runs, export the key before starting the worker. The current internal dispatch key is:

API key for bageg-kajef: vxb2-ss